To solve a conventional dryer's problems of unequal dryness and reduction of thermal conductivity caused by adhesion of treatment objects to a wall surface of a treatment vessel or conglomerating of the treatment objects in a position where mixing is insufficient, and a problem wherein even scattering objects scattering in the treatment vessel are discharged from an exhaust port and the scattering objects remain in a vacuum pump, in a heat exchanger, etc.
A reduced-pressure dryer 10 heats the treatment objects while mixing them in the treatment vessel 12 having reduced-pressure atmosphere by forcible discharge. In the reduced-pressure drier 10, mixing blades 20 for mixing the treatment objects are composed of: foot parts 29 fixed and installed to a rotation shaft 19; and wing parts 30 attachably/detachably installed to the foot parts 29. The drier is equipped with plate-like members 18 projecting to the radial direction from the rotation shaft 19 of the mixing blades 20.
